IT'S "PUT A PUMPKIN ON IT" SEASON!! 😅🙌 And appare IT'S "PUT A PUMPKIN ON IT" SEASON!! 😅🙌

And apparently, fill a pumpkin season too. 😂🍂

These pumpkin vessels from antiquefarmhouse are such fun pieces because there are SO many ways you could style them. 🤎🙌

I filled mine with some of my favorite fall things — bittersweet and dried Indian corn — but I can already picture them filled with dried gourds, wheat, hydrangeas, wooden spoons, rolling pins, old fabric scraps… you could change them up all season long. 🤎🤗

Of course, I had to mix them in with an old bread board and a few collected things because around here, new pieces always seem to find their way in among the old. 🤎

PUMPKIN SCARRING!! 🎃 I’ve wanted to try this for PUMPKIN SCARRING!! 🎃

I’ve wanted to try this for YEARS, and with my current barn quilt obsession, I knew exactly what I wanted to put on mine. 🤎

Pumpkin scarring is actually pretty simple. While the pumpkin is still young and growing, lightly scratch your design through the outer skin — being careful not to cut too deeply into the pumpkin.

I used a stencil for my barn quilt pattern, but you could do this with letters, initials, simple drawings or just about any design you can trace.

As the pumpkin continues to grow, those little scratches begin to heal and form a raised, corky scar — leaving your design right there on the pumpkin.

Now comes the hardest part… waiting. 😂

I’ll keep sharing this one as it grows so we can see how the barn quilt changes over the next few weeks!
